Legendary investor and GMO co-founder Jeremy Grantham has publicly predicted that Bitcoin will slowly fade into irrelevance rather than crash dramatically. Grantham, known for calling major market bubbles, compared Bitcoin to past speculative manias and dismissed it as lacking intrinsic value.
WHY IT MATTERS
When a famous billionaire investor says Bitcoin is going to fail, it can sound scary — especially if you're new to crypto. Think of it like a legendary car expert saying electric vehicles are a fad. They might have great credentials, but they could also be applying old rules to a new game. Jeremy Grantham is famous for spotting financial bubbles (when prices get way too high and then crash), but Bitcoin has been called a 'bubble' many times over the past 15+ years and keeps coming back stronger. That doesn't mean he's definitely wrong this time, but it's important to look at the bigger picture — like the fact that major Wall Street firms now offer Bitcoin products — rather than relying on any single person's prediction.
